It's a supplemental program consisting of a Synopsis, Character descriptions, Meet The Writers, Director's Vision, History of the 1984 British Miners Strike, a Glossary of Geordie dialect and terms, and the cast members' Our Billy Elliot Stories. The staff was exceptional, the whole experience magical. Goodspeed has published this excellent Billy Elliot Audience Insights. There is a small gift shop/snack station on the first floor for intermission and of course a bar behind with special member rooms for congregation between acts. This did not dampen my enjoyment of the whole experience as I am fascinated by old buildings and historical perspective- both of which this beautiful structure delivers in spades Parking is scattered about the place, and if you’re interested in a whole evening experience, the beautiful Gelston House, equally as old as the opera house, is adjacent to satisfy your culinary needs. If you have a tall gentleman seated in front of you, as I did, there’s not really a great way to get around a visual blockage other than to constantly crane your neck and shift your position. The only unfortunate aspect to this arrangement is that there is no gradation to the floor so each row is at the same level with the exception of the balconies and the very very back of the main orchestra. To state that there are no bad seats in the house would be a severe understatement – – you feel like you’re in someone’s living room, Elbow to elbow with friends and family. You enter through the beautiful Victorian doorways, encountering a large staircase in front of you – – the playhouse is actually on the third floor so conquering several staircases is required to get to the main theater. I was surprised by how small it is on the inside compared to the perception from the exterior. BILLY ELLIOT runs 2 hrs and 50 minutes including a 15 minute intermission Goodspeed gives the show an Age Rating: PG-13 for mature themes, harsh language, and some violence.
